Kissing In The Rain

Kissing in the rain

Our feet splashed in the ocean’s cool water disrupting the calmness of
it. As I ran through the water with Shane trailing right behind me, I
looked up into Summer’s night sky, with its stars shining brightly
over the beach.

“Isn’t it beautiful Shane?” I called back to him, as I lifted a finger
to point toward the sky.

“Not as beautiful as you my love.” He replied, brushing his jet black
hair out of his eyes.

A moment later, I felt a strong arm from behind knock my legs out from
under me, causing me to tip backwards. Just as I was about to splash
into the water, Shane’s free arm caught me, assuring me that I was
fine. Holding me in his arms almost effortlessly, I couldn’t help but
smile at him.

I wrapped my arms around his neck, as he nuzzled his nose against my
ear, and began spinning us around in the ocean’s clear blue water,
with the moonlight reflecting off of it.

I look into his baby blue eyes, that match the color of the ocean, as
he stares back longingly into mine.

I buried my head into his neck and whispered softly so only we could
hear it. “You truly are the love of my life.”

A smile lined the corners of my mouth though I knew Shane couldn’t see
it. Still spinning us in small circles, almost like he were dancing,
he said, “Your the love of my life forever and after.”

When these words escaped his lips, I couldn’t help but laugh lightly
to myself. He began to walk back to the beach, which only took a
minute, since we didn’t stray that far from the shore.

Once we reached it, Shane swiftly set me down, and the sand clung to
my wet feet like magnets.

“Race you back to the car.” I said jokingly, nudging him slightly on
the arm.

“Only if you are ready to…” Before he had time to finish his sentence,
I was already running through the sand, with my hair blowing in the
wind.

“That’s cheating” I heard Shane scream, only a few feet behind me. He
said more, but his words were lost in the wind that swept past me.

I reached the car first, with Shane only seconds behind. “I beat you.”
I said victoriously, putting my hands on my hips.

“Yeah only because you cheated.”

“Ha you still would have lost anyways.”

He looked at me smugly. “I would ask you to race again, but I’m too
tired now.”

We both began to laugh softly, until we felt light drops of water
dripping on our faces. At first I thought it was just my dripping wet
hair, but looking up to the sky I realized it was being to rain.

“You know what I’ve always dreamed of?” I asked tilting my head down
from the sky to look into his eyes.

“What would that be hun?”

“I’ve always wanted to be kissed in the rain.” As I said this the rain
became heavier, almost as if on cue.

“And you know what I have always wanted.” He said, smiling at me. “Is
to make all your dreams come true.”

And at that moment, Shane bent down and kissed me, I felt the heavy
beads of rain drip down our foreheads, passed the bridges of our
noses, and into our slightly open mouths. I felt so alive as Shane
kissed me in the rain, and I almost winced when he pulled away.

We were both breathing heavily and audibly, but we still managed to
smile at each other. We stayed silent for a minute, as the only sounds
able to be heard were the waves crashing on the shore, and the rain
hitting the window shield of his car.

Shane was the one who broke the silence. “I hope all your dreams come
true.”

I blushed, and took a small step closer to him. “If your by my side
then they always will.”

He hugged me, pulling me closer, and pulled my head down to rest on
his chest. Kissing me on my forehead he said, “Well then I guess you
have nothing to worry about.”
